What to Look for in Badminton Shoes?
Choosing the right badminton shoes involves
considering several factors. Here's what you should look for when making your
decision:
1. Cushioning and Shock Absorption
Badminton involves a lot of jumping and sudden
movements. Look for shoes with ample cushioning and shock absorption to protect
your joints and reduce the risk of injuries.
2. Traction
Traction is essential for quick movements and
stability on the court. Opt for shoes with a non-marking, grippy outsole that
provides excellent traction on indoor courts.
3. Fit and Comfort
A snug yet comfortable fit is crucial. Consider
trying on different brands and sizes to find the one that suits your feet best.
Look for shoes with breathable materials to prevent excessive sweating.
4. Durability
Badminton shoes should withstand rigorous play.
Check for reinforced areas in high-wear areas like the toe and heel.
5. Weight
The weight of your shoes can impact your speed and
agility. Choose a shoe weight that aligns with your playing style and
preferences.
FAQs (Frequently Asked Questions)
Q: How often should I replace my badminton shoes?
It's recommended to replace your badminton shoes every
6-12 months, depending on how frequently you play. Signs of wear and tear,
decreased cushioning, or reduced traction are indicators that it's time for a
new pair.
Q: Can I use running shoes for badminton?
While running shoes offer cushioning, they lack the
lateral support and traction required for badminton. It's advisable to invest
in specialized badminton shoes for optimal performance and safety.
Q: Do I need to break in my badminton shoes?
Yes, it's a good idea to break in your badminton
shoes gradually. Wear them for short practice sessions to allow them to mold to
your feet and maximize comfort.
Q: Are there shoes specifically designed for
different types of courts?
Yes, some badminton shoes are designed for specific
court types. Indoor court shoes have non-marking outsoles, while outdoor court
shoes may have a more durable construction.
Q: How do I clean my badminton shoes?
To clean your badminton shoes, wipe them with a damp
cloth after each use to remove dirt and sweat. Avoid machine washing or
submerging them in water, as this can damage the materials.
Q: Can I use badminton shoes for other sports?
Badminton shoes are optimized for the specific
movements and demands of the sport. While you can use them for other indoor
court sports, they may not perform as well as dedicated shoes for those sports.
